亚洲乱色熟女一区二区三区污污-九九热99这里有精品-日韩女同一区二区三区-男女做羞羞事网站在线观看-大鸡巴把骚笔草美了视频-亚洲AV无码国产精品午夜麻豆-美女张开腿男人桶到爽视频国产-夜夜澡人摸人人添人人看-九九热精品官网视频

您好,歡迎訪(fǎng)問(wèn)上海聚搜信息技術(shù)有限公司官方網(wǎng)站!

阿里云CDN代理商:我想了解,如何在阿里云CDN中配置Gzip和Brotli壓縮,進(jìn)一步減少傳輸大?。?/h1>
時(shí)間:2025-10-23 18:03:06 點(diǎn)擊:

阿里云cdn代理商:如何在阿里云CDN中配置Gzip和Brotli壓縮,進(jìn)一步減少傳輸大小

引言

在當(dāng)今互聯(lián)網(wǎng)時(shí)代,網(wǎng)站性能優(yōu)化已成為提升用戶(hù)體驗(yàn)和搜索引擎排名的關(guān)鍵因素之一。而減少傳輸數(shù)據(jù)量是優(yōu)化性能的重要手段,其中Gzip和Brotli壓縮技術(shù)發(fā)揮著至關(guān)重要的作用。作為阿里云CDN代理商,我們需要深入了解如何在阿里云CDN中配置這兩種壓縮方式,以幫助客戶(hù)進(jìn)一步提升網(wǎng)站性能。本文將詳細(xì)介紹相關(guān)配置方法,并探討如何結(jié)合服務(wù)器、DDoS防火墻、waf防火墻等安全措施,為客戶(hù)提供全面的解決方案。

一、理解Gzip和Brotli壓縮技術(shù)

1.1 Gzip壓縮技術(shù)

Gzip是一種廣泛使用的文件壓縮算法,它通過(guò)消除文件中的冗余信息來(lái)減少文件大小。Gzip通??梢詫?shí)現(xiàn)60-80%的壓縮率,特別適用于文本文件,如HTML、CSS和JavaScript文件。幾乎所有現(xiàn)代瀏覽器都支持Gzip解壓縮,因此它成為了Web內(nèi)容傳輸?shù)臉?biāo)準(zhǔn)壓縮方法。

1.2 Brotli壓縮技術(shù)

Brotli是Google開(kāi)發(fā)的一種新型壓縮算法,相比Gzip,它提供了更高的壓縮率(通常比Gzip高出15-25%)。Brotli特別適合壓縮Web資源,并且在HTTPS環(huán)境下表現(xiàn)尤為出色。雖然Brotli需要更多的cpu資源進(jìn)行壓縮,但解壓速度與Gzip相當(dāng)。目前,大多數(shù)現(xiàn)代瀏覽器都支持Brotli解碼。

1.3 兩種壓縮技術(shù)的比較

在選擇使用Gzip還是Brotli時(shí),需要考慮幾個(gè)因素:1) 瀏覽器兼容性:Gzip支持更廣泛,但Brotli在大多數(shù)現(xiàn)代瀏覽器中已被支持;2) 壓縮率:Brotli通常提供更好的壓縮率;3) CPU消耗:Brotli壓縮需要更多的CPU資源。在實(shí)際應(yīng)用中,最佳做法是同時(shí)配置兩種壓縮方式,讓CDN根據(jù)客戶(hù)端支持情況自動(dòng)選擇最優(yōu)的壓縮方法。

二、在阿里云CDN中配置Gzip壓縮

2.1 準(zhǔn)備工作

在開(kāi)始配置之前,需要確保:1) 您已擁有阿里云賬號(hào)并開(kāi)通了CDN服務(wù);2) 已完成域名添加和基本配置;3) 擁有足夠的權(quán)限進(jìn)行CDN配置修改。建議在測(cè)試環(huán)境中先行驗(yàn)證配置,確認(rèn)無(wú)誤后再應(yīng)用到生產(chǎn)環(huán)境。

2.2 配置步驟詳解

1) 登錄阿里云CDN控制臺(tái);2) 在左側(cè)導(dǎo)航欄選擇"域名管理";3) 選擇需要配置的域名,點(diǎn)擊"管理";4) 進(jìn)入"性能優(yōu)化"標(biāo)簽頁(yè);5) 找到"Gzip壓縮"配置項(xiàng);6) 開(kāi)啟Gzip壓縮功能;7) 配置需要壓縮的文件類(lèi)型(通常包括text/html, text/css, application/javascript等);8) 點(diǎn)擊"確認(rèn)"保存設(shè)置。配置生效通常需要5-10分鐘。

2.3 驗(yàn)證與調(diào)試

配置完成后,可以通過(guò)以下方式驗(yàn)證Gzip是否生效:1) 使用瀏覽器開(kāi)發(fā)者工具查看響應(yīng)頭,應(yīng)包含"Content-Encoding: gzip";2) 使用curl命令檢查:curl -I -H "Accept-Encoding: gzip" http://yourdomain.com;3) 觀(guān)察文件大小是否明顯減小。如果發(fā)現(xiàn)問(wèn)題,可以檢查是否為所有邊緣節(jié)點(diǎn)都應(yīng)用了配置,或聯(lián)系阿里云技術(shù)支持。

三、在阿里云CDN中配置Brotli壓縮

3.1 Brotli配置前提條件

Brotli壓縮需要:1) 客戶(hù)端瀏覽器支持Brotli(大多數(shù)現(xiàn)代瀏覽器已支持);2) CDN邊緣節(jié)點(diǎn)支持Brotli;3) 源站可以生成Brotli壓縮內(nèi)容或CDN可以實(shí)時(shí)進(jìn)行Brotli壓縮。阿里云CDN現(xiàn)已全面支持Brotli壓縮,但需要特別注意某些較舊版本可能不完全兼容。

3.2 詳細(xì)的Brotli配置流程

1) 登錄阿里云CDN控制臺(tái);2) 進(jìn)入目標(biāo)域名的管理頁(yè)面;3) 導(dǎo)航至"性能優(yōu)化"部分;4) 找到"Brotli壓縮"選項(xiàng);5) 開(kāi)啟Brotli壓縮功能;6) 配置需要壓縮的文件類(lèi)型(建議與Gzip配置相同);7) 設(shè)置壓縮級(jí)別(通常6-8是理想的平衡點(diǎn));8) 保存配置。阿里云CDN支持Brotli和Gzip智能切換,會(huì)根據(jù)客戶(hù)端請(qǐng)求頭自動(dòng)選擇最優(yōu)壓縮方式。

3.3 Brotli性能優(yōu)化技巧

為了最大化Brotli的優(yōu)勢(shì),建議:1) 對(duì)靜態(tài)資源使用預(yù)壓縮技術(shù),可以顯著降低CPU使用率;2) 設(shè)置合理的緩存時(shí)間,避免頻繁壓縮;3) 對(duì)不同類(lèi)型的文件采用不同的壓縮級(jí)別;4) 監(jiān)控CPU使用率,確保不會(huì)因壓縮影響服務(wù)性能;5) 定期評(píng)估壓縮效果,根據(jù)實(shí)際情況調(diào)整配置。

四、結(jié)合服務(wù)器和安全防護(hù)的全面優(yōu)化

4.1 服務(wù)器端優(yōu)化建議

雖然CDN可以處理壓縮任務(wù),但源服務(wù)器也應(yīng)配置適當(dāng)?shù)膲嚎s設(shè)置:1) 確保Web服務(wù)器(如Nginx, Apache)配置了Gzip壓縮;2) 考慮在源站實(shí)現(xiàn)Brotli預(yù)壓縮;3) 優(yōu)化服務(wù)器緩存策略,減少重復(fù)壓縮;4) 配置合理的keep-alive設(shè)置,減少連接開(kāi)銷(xiāo);5) 使用HTTP/2協(xié)議進(jìn)一步提高傳輸效率。

4.2 DDoS防護(hù)與壓縮配置

阿里云DDoS防護(hù)服務(wù)可以與CDN壓縮功能協(xié)同工作:1) DDoS防護(hù)保證服務(wù)可用性,而壓縮降低帶寬消耗,二者共同提升抗攻擊能力;2) 在遭受流量攻擊時(shí),壓縮可以減少帶寬成本;3) 合理配置DDoS防護(hù)規(guī)則,確保壓縮功能不受影響;4) 監(jiān)控網(wǎng)絡(luò)流量,識(shí)別異常模式;5) 考慮為關(guān)鍵業(yè)務(wù)啟用阿里云高防IP服務(wù)。

4.3 WAF防火墻與內(nèi)容壓縮的協(xié)同

Web應(yīng)用防火墻(WAF)與壓縮功能的整合需要注意:1) WAF應(yīng)配置在CDN之后,以便檢查解壓后的內(nèi)容;2) 確保WAF規(guī)則不會(huì)誤判壓縮內(nèi)容為惡意負(fù)載;3) 配置WAF排除靜態(tài)資源檢查,提高效率;4) 利用WAF的CC防護(hù)功能保護(hù)壓縮資源;5) 定期檢查WAF日志,優(yōu)化安全規(guī)則。阿里云WAF與CDN無(wú)縫集成,可以實(shí)現(xiàn)高效的安全防護(hù)與性能優(yōu)化。

五、常見(jiàn)問(wèn)題與解決方案

5.1 壓縮不生效的可能原因

如果壓縮配置后未生效,可能的原因包括:1) 緩存未刷新,可以嘗試清除CDN緩存;2) 文件類(lèi)型未包含在壓縮設(shè)置中;3) 文件大小過(guò)小,CDN可能不壓縮小文件;4) 客戶(hù)端請(qǐng)求頭不支持壓縮;5) 配置尚未完全推送至所有邊緣節(jié)點(diǎn)。針對(duì)這些問(wèn)題,建議逐一排查并驗(yàn)證。

5.2 壓縮與緩存的關(guān)系處理

壓縮與緩存需要協(xié)調(diào)配置:1) 為不同壓縮版本的文件設(shè)置Vary: Accept-Encoding頭;2) 確保緩存鍵包含壓縮信息;3) 設(shè)置合理的緩存時(shí)間,平衡新鮮度和性能;4) 對(duì)頻繁變動(dòng)的資源使用較短的緩存時(shí)間;5) 利用CDN的緩存分層策略?xún)?yōu)化性能。

5.3 性能與安全的最佳平衡點(diǎn)

在追求性能優(yōu)化的同時(shí),不能忽視安全:1) 確保壓縮功能不會(huì)暴露敏感信息;2) 監(jiān)控壓縮功能的CPU使用情況,防止資源耗盡攻擊;3) 定期審計(jì)配置,確保沒(méi)有安全漏洞;4) 結(jié)合使用HTTPS加密,保護(hù)傳輸數(shù)據(jù);5) 建立完善的安全事件響應(yīng)機(jī)制。

六、總結(jié)與展望

本文詳細(xì)介紹了在阿里云CDN中配置Gzip和Brotli壓縮的完整流程,并探討了如何將壓縮優(yōu)化與服務(wù)器配置、DDoS防護(hù)、WAF防火墻等安全措施有機(jī)結(jié)合,為客戶(hù)提供全面的性能優(yōu)化解決方案。通過(guò)合理配置內(nèi)容壓縮,可以顯著減少傳輸數(shù)據(jù)量,降低帶寬成本,提高網(wǎng)站加載速度,從而改善用戶(hù)體驗(yàn)和seo表現(xiàn)。同時(shí),這種優(yōu)化必須與強(qiáng)大的

阿里云優(yōu)惠券領(lǐng)取
騰訊云優(yōu)惠券領(lǐng)取

熱門(mén)文章更多>

QQ在線(xiàn)咨詢(xún)
售前咨詢(xún)熱線(xiàn)
133-2199-9693
售后咨詢(xún)熱線(xiàn)
4008-020-360

微信掃一掃

加客服咨詢(xún)